To ensure a smooth education loan journey, Here are some tips that you should follow:
  1. Calculate the Total Loan: Understand the complete repayment amount, comprising the principal, interest rate, fees, and charges. Familiarize yourself with the loan's repayment terms to plan accordingly.
  2. Plan EMI: Set an EMI that aligns with your financial capabilities. You can opt for lower EMIs to extend the loan tenure or higher EMIs to shorten it. Adjust your EMI based on your income and affordability.
  3. Utilize Grace Period Wisely: Make the most of the grace period or repayment holiday feature, if applicable to your loan. Reducing interest payments during your study period can help lower your overall EMI.
  4. Avoid Defaults: Defaulting on education loans can harm your credit score and limit future loan opportunities. Plan your education loan carefully to minimize the risk of default. Consider having a co-borrower if needed.
  5. Clear Other Loans: Before taking on an education loan, prioritize paying off existing loans, especially those with high interest rates. Ensure your budget accommodates the new loan to prevent defaults.
  6. Gradual Repayment: Start repaying your education loan as you begin earning. Initially, you can pay a lower amount if your income is limited, and gradually increase your EMI payments as your salary grows.
  7. Maintain a Good Credit Score: A good credit score simplifies future loan approvals. Ensure timely education loan repayments to secure access to hassle-free loans down the road.

I had taken a Loan for my PG course and the process was very simple - at the start of my course, there were multiple banks that had visited our campus to offer Education Loan. We could compare offerings of all the Banks in one place.

Before finalising the Bank, these are the things you should check with them -

-How much amount are they willing to sanction?
-Tenure of Loan (higher the better).
-Interest Rate (Lower the better)
-Processing Fees (Lower the better)
-Pre Payment Charges (Ideally should be ZERO)
-Any other charges (Ideally should be ZERO)
